Mouthpiece trays. With dentist-supervised home bleaching items, your dental practitioner will take an impact of your teeth as well as make a mouth piece tray that is tailored to specifically fit your teeth. This customization permits maximum call in between the lightening gel, which is put on the mouth piece tray, and also the teeth. A custom-made tray also minimizes the gel's call with periodontal tissue.

[22] The reduced pH of bleach opens up dentinal tubules as well as might lead to dentine hypersensitivity, causing oversensitive teeth. [24] It materializes as increased sensitivity to stimuli such as warm, wonderful or cold. Tooth sensitivity commonly occurs throughout beginning of the bleaching treatment. Reoccurring treatments or usage of desensitising toothpastes may ease pain, though there may be incidents where the extent of pain ceases more therapy. Potassium nitrate as well as sodium fluoride are used to decrease tooth sensitivity adhering to bleaching. [25] Hydrogen peroxide is a cytotoxic and also irritant. At focus of 10% or higher, hydrogen peroxide is potentially destructive to mucous membrane layers or skin and also could cause a burning feeling and also cells damages. [26] Chemical burns from gel bleaching (if a high-concentration oxidizing agent contacts unprotected cells, which could bleach or discolor mucous membranes). Cells inflammation most frequently results from an ill-fitting mouthpiece tray as opposed to the tooth-bleaching agent.

If any time you experience a long term adjustment in the color of your gums or an increased tooth sensitivity to cool or hot foods and also beverages, stop putting on the mouthpiece and also see your dental practitioner promptly.

Both side impacts that happen usually with teeth whitening are a temporary rise in tooth sensitivity and also light inflammation of the soft cells of the mouth, specifically the periodontals. Tooth sensitivity often happens throughout onset of the whitening treatment. Tissue irritability most typically results from an uncomfortable mouthpiece tray instead compared to the tooth-bleaching agent. Both of these conditions normally are momentary and also vanish within 1 to 3 days of finishing or quiting therapy.

When the initial tooth shade is grayish and also may need custom-made bleaching trays, whitening is least reliable. Whitening is most efficient with yellow tarnished teeth. If heavy staining or tetracycline damages is present on a person's teeth, as well as whitening is inefficient (tetracycline staining might call for long term lightening, as it takes much longer for the bleach to reach the dentin layer), there are various other approaches of concealing the tarnish. Bonding, which likewise conceals tooth spots, is when a thin finish of composite product is applied to the front of an individual's teeth then treated with a blue light. A veneer can additionally mask tooth discoloration.

To bleach the natural tooth color, lightening is recommended. It is a typical procedure in cosmetic dentistry, and also a variety of different strategies are utilized by dental specialists. Many various products are also marketed for house usage. Methods include whitening strips, whitening pen, lightening gel, and also laser tooth whitening. Bleaching techniques typically make use of carbamide peroxide or hydrogen peroxide. There are claims that carbamide peroxide is much less reliable compared to hydrogen peroxide, but also has fewer negative effects. Common side effects of bleaching are enhanced sensitivity of the teeth and irritation of the gum tissues. The perception of tooth color is the outcome of a complex communication of variables such as lights conditions, clarity, opacity, light scattering, gloss as well as the human eye and mind. [1] Teeth are made up of a surface enamel layer, which is whiter as well as translucent, as well as an underlying dentin layer, which is darker as well as much less transparent. These are calcified, tough cells equivalent to bone. The natural color of teeth is best taken into consideration thus; a beige, bone-color instead of pure white. Popular opinion of what is normal tooth shade has a tendency to be misshaped. Portrayals of cosmetically boosted teeth are typical in the media. In one report, one of the most common tooth shade in the basic population varied from A1 to A3 on the VITA classical A1-D4 color guide. [2] Ladies usually have a little whiter teeth compared to men, partly since females' teeth are smaller sized, and consequently there is much less mass of dentin, partly noticeable via the enamel layer. For the very same reason, bigger teeth such as the molars and also the pooch (cuspid) teeth have the tendency to be darker. Primary teeth (deciduous teeth) are typically whiter compared to the grown-up teeth that follow, again due to differences in the proportion of enamel to dentin. As an individual ages the grown-up teeth often end up being darker because of changes in the mineral framework of the tooth, as the enamel becomes much less porous [citation required] and phosphate-deficient. The enamel layer could also be progressively thinned and even perforated by the various kinds of tooth wear.
